Formula 3.18 from EN 1992-1-1:2004: Chapter 3 - Materials.

Classes:

codes.eurocode.en_1992_1_1_2004.chapter_3_materials.formula_3_18.Form3Dot18CompressiveStressConcrete

Form3Dot18CompressiveStressConcrete(f_cd: MPA)

Bases: Formula

Class representing formula 3.18 for the calculation of compressive stress in concrete using stress-strain diagram of figure 3.3.

[\(\sigma_c\)] Compressive stress in concrete using stress-strain diagram of figure 3.3 [\(MPa\)].

EN 1992-1-1:2004 art.3.1.7(1) - Formula (3.18)

Parameters:

  • f_cd (MPA) –

    [\(f_{cd}\)] Design value compressive strength concrete [\(MPa\)].

Returns:

  • None
